Abstract: An antistatic inorganic filler comprises an inorganic filler, an organic dispersant applied onto the surface of the inorganic filler and an organic antistatic agent applied onto the organic dispersant layer. The inorganic filler may be prepared by a method comprising the steps of wet-grinding an inorganic filler in the presence of an organic dispersant, drying the ground inorganic filler and then mixing it with an organic antistatic agent; or a method comprising the steps of wet-grinding an inorganic filler in the presence of an organic dispersant, adding an organic antistatic agent to the resulting slurry of the ground filler and then drying the mixture. The inorganic filler shows an effect of imparting long-lasting antistatic properties to plastic and rubber materials in addition to the effects as the filler such as excellent rigidity, heat resistance and impact resistance.

Abstract: A lubricant for paper coating compositions. The lubricant is an aqueous dispersion of an ester compound of the formula (I): ##STR1## wherein R is an alkyl or alkenyl group having 3 or more carbon atoms or an alkyl or alkenyl group having a hydroxyl group, and R' is an alkyl or alkenyl group having 4 or more carbon atoms, provided that the total number of carbon atoms of R and R' is 15 or more. The lubricant is made by emulsifying or dispersing the ester compound with a high-speed agitation emulsifying device or piston-type high pressure emulsifying device in the presence of water and nonionic and anionic surfactants or the salt of a copolymer of an .alpha.,.beta.-unsaturated dibasic acid or its monoester with styrene.
